A 2013 American action horror film directed by Marc Forster. The film is based on Max Brooks' novel of the same name and depicts a sudden zombie pandemic that engulfs the world. The protagonist, former UN investigator Gerry Lane (Brad Pitt), is compelled to return to duty to find the source of the infection and save humanity. The story begins in Philadelphia, where Gerry, his wife Karin (Mireille Enos), and their two daughters find themselves amidst the chaos caused by the rapid spread of zombies. The family is evacuated to a U.S. Navy ship, where the command requires Gerry to assist in investigating the cause of the pandemic in exchange for his family's safety. Gerry travels to South Korea, learning about the possible origin of the virus and meeting a former CIA agent (David Morse), who informs him that Israel had prepared for the epidemic in advance by building a wall around Jerusalem. In Jerusalem, Gerry meets Mossad operative Jurgen Warmbrunn (Ludi Boeken) and Israeli soldier Segen (Daniella Kertesz). However, the city soon falls to a zombie attack, and Gerry and Segen barely escape. Realizing that zombies avoid infecting people with serious illnesses, Gerry heads to a WHO laboratory in Wales to find pathogens that could act as a "camouflage" against zombies. After a perilous operation, he manages to inject himself with a disease-causing agent, rendering him invisible to zombies. This strategy enables humans to begin a successful fight against the pandemic. The film concludes with hope for the restoration of peace and hints at the ongoing battle against the infection.
